I don’t know who she is yet, but I see her in my mind
She’s moonlight in motion
She’s the most beautiful creature I’ve ever seen and
She captivates my mind

I don’t know her name, or where she’s from
But I know her scent
I know what she looks like
But I couldn’t paint a picture of her

I know what she likes, I have yet to learn
What she dislikes
I don’t know how old she is
Or what she does for a living

I know my way around her body
Without ever laying eyes on her
I know what she wants from me
Without ever meeting her

I know what she tastes like
I know how she sounds
But I don’t know
Where I met her

I know her background
I know what she’s been through
And I know
What she’s like as a result

I do know that I’ll probably never meet her
And if I do
She’ll belong to someone else
And she will never be mine

But if I had the chance
I would prove that I
Know her well enough
To prove myself worthy of her time

I don’t know her name
But she’s moonlight in motion
I don’t know her sign but
I know its compatible with mine

I don’t know her yet
And I don’t know that I will
But I know
I can see her clear as day as she walks into my mind.
